I think I'd be surprised by a downside number.
I mean, I think there's this open question of like, are markets currently pricing in the productivity?
And that's sort of this question around sort of the financial, like our financial markets appropriately aggregating information and do current valuations match future cash flows?
But I think it's undeniable that this is a transformative
technology.
It's improving very fast.
So like our analysis is current usage of current models and it's being adopted very quickly.
And I would be surprised if it was less than 1% contribution over the next decade.
And then you add on this question of to the extent to which it may automate the process of innovation itself.
I mean, cloud co-work is actually an interesting example where cloud code accelerated the time it took the team here to produce it.
And that type of sort of fast iteration, fast innovation can point in the direction of even larger effects.
